‘Sunday Today’ originates from Megyn Kelly’s old set

NBC News‘ “Sunday Today with Willie Geist” became the latest network property to start using Studio 6A, the former home of the now canceled “Megyn Kelly Today.”

Since its debut, “Sunday Today” has originated from a variety of configurations of Studio 1A, which has temporarily been transformed into the network’s “Election Center,” which could be why Geist was moved — perhaps temporarily — to 6A.

During the Sunday, Nov. 4, edition, the show took full advantage of the space’s video walls, using them to create faux windows with a Rockefeller Center view along with a bright gold knee wall.

The walls, the studio’s video panels and the set’s color changing technology were also used for topical opens. 

Dylan Dreyer also joined Geist in-studio, using the camera left video wall alcove to deliver a national weather forecast.
